Queens Man Shot And Killed In Broad Daylight In Astoria: NYPD
The 20-year-old man was shot in the chest, torso and arm on Saturday afternoon, police say.

ASTORIA, QUEENS -- A 20-year-old Queens man was fatally shot on a street corner in Astoria in broad daylight, police said.
Jerrel Lewis, of Long Island City, was reportedly shot in the chest, torso and arm on Saturday afternoon near the Ravenswood Houses, an NYPD spokesman told Patch. Officers responding to a 911 call about the shooting at around 4 p.m. found Lewis lying unconscious on the street corner at 36th Avenue and 14th Street, police said.
Medics rushed Lewis to Mount Sinai Hospital, where he was later pronounced dead. Police don't yet know what led up to the shooting.

No arrests have been made and the investigation is ongoing.
